Ottawa, Canada Canadian Wildlife Service, Environment Canada, and Canadian Museum of Nature. WebHow many species does Canada have? An estimated 140 000 species live in Canada, only half of which have been identified. A list of some of the major groups is given in Mosquin et al. 1995, and some of the groups are given here. Most of the larger organisms (mammals, birds, trees) have been almost completely identified, and it's the smaller ... Overview. … Web24 sep. 2014 · Emerald Ash Borer. The Emerald Ash Borer was first detected in Windsor in 2002 and originated in eastern Asia. Extremely difficult to detect early, this invasive species has killed tens of millions of ash trees since its arrival. The larvae burrow through the inner bark while the young beetles feast on the leaves, effectively killing the ash tree.
